User Experience Design Lead - Conversational Design

Brooklyn, NY Full time

As a User Experience Design Lead, Conversational Design, Vice President in the Chase Digital Assistant (CDA) team, you will be promoting AI innovation by creating a best-in-class virtual assistant to become financial partner to our customers. You will have the opportunity to break out of traditional design methodologies and apply design thinking, in parallel with linguistics & machine learning, content strategy, and product design.

Job Responsibilities


  • Lead and craft the end to end development and implementation of conversational flows and scripts for chatbots, virtual assistants, IVRs(Interactive voice response), and other AI(Artificial Intelligence)-driven communication tools. 
  • Craft the future state NLU experience across several area products. Contribute to the strategic direction of our AI/ML(Artificial Intelligence/Machine Learning) service initiatives, ensuring alignment with company objectives. 
  • Participate and interpret qualitative and quantitative research to understand user needs, challenges, and opportunities for service improvements. You’d collaborate with researchers. 
  • Collaborate with ML(Machine Learning) teams to train and refine NLU models based on conversational design principles and industry best practices.
  • Present design concepts and strategies to senior leadership, integrating feedback and driving alignment. 
  • Work closely with cross-functional teams, including data scientists, Engineers, product managers, and human experience designers.
